Statefulset

Bagaimana Statefulset bekerja

Bagaimana Statefulset bekerja

Statefulsets bekerja seperti penempatan. Mereka berisi spesifikasi wadah yang identik tetapi mereka memastikan pesanan untuk penyebaran. Alih -alih semua pod yang digunakan pada saat yang sama, statefulsets menggunakan wadah dalam urutan berurutan di mana pod pertama digunakan dan siap sebelum pod berikutnya dimulai.

  1. Bagaimana cara kerja Kubernetes Statefulset?
  2. Bagaimana cara kerja set negara?
  3. Seberapa statefulset berbeda dari penyebaran?
  4. Apakah statefulset membutuhkan layanan?
  5. Apa manfaat Statefulset?
  6. Apa keuntungan dari Statefulset?
  7. Apa perbedaan antara Daemonset dan Statefulset?
  8. Apa perbedaan antara statefulset dan set replika?
  9. Apakah Kubernet baik untuk aplikasi stateful?
  10. Mengapa Stateless Lebih Baik Daripada Statah?
  11. Apakah dll adalah statefulset?
  12. Apa perbedaan antara statefulset dan klaim volume persisten?
  13. Bagaimana cara menjalankan statefulset di kubernetes?
  14. Bisakah Kubernetes berjalan tanpa dll?
  15. Bisakah kita menghapus Statefulset?
  16. Mengapa statefulset membutuhkan nama prajurit?
  17. Apa perbedaan antara aplikasi stateful dan stateless?
  18. Apa perbedaan antara aplikasi stateful dan stateless di Kubernetes?
  19. Apa perbedaan antara Daemonset dan Statefulset?
  20. Apa perbedaan antara statefulset dan volume persisten di Kubernetes?
  21. Bagaimana Anda menggunakan Statefulset di Kubernetes?
  22. Apa perbedaan antara pods stateful dan stateless?
  23. Apakah dll adalah statefulset?
  24. Apa perbedaan antara set replika dan statefulset?
  25. Mengapa statefulset membutuhkan nama prajurit?
  26. Apa perbedaan antara statefulset dan klaim volume persisten?
  27. Apa perbedaan antara aplikasi stateful dan stateless di Kubernetes?

Bagaimana cara kerja Kubernetes Statefulset?

Statefulset adalah objek API beban kerja yang digunakan untuk mengelola aplikasi stateful. Mengelola penyebaran dan penskalaan satu set pod, dan memberikan jaminan tentang pemesanan dan keunikan pod ini. Seperti penempatan, statefulset mengelola pod yang didasarkan pada spesifikasi kontainer yang identik.

Bagaimana cara kerja set negara?

Statefulsets menggunakan indeks ordinal untuk identitas dan pemesanan pod mereka. Secara default, polong statefulset digunakan secara berurutan dan diakhiri dalam urutan ordinal terbalik. Misalnya, Web bernama Statefulset memiliki podnya bernama Web-0, Web-1, dan Web-2 .

Seberapa statefulset berbeda dari penyebaran?

Statefulset lebih cocok untuk beban kerja yang stateful yang membutuhkan penyimpanan persisten pada setiap node cluster, seperti database dan beban kerja yang peka terhadap identitas lainnya. Penyebaran, di sisi lain, cocok untuk beban kerja tanpa kewarganegaraan yang menggunakan beberapa replika dari satu pod, seperti server web seperti Nginx dan Apache.

Apakah statefulset membutuhkan layanan?

Agar statefulset bekerja, itu membutuhkan layanan tanpa kepala. Layanan tanpa kepala tidak memiliki alamat IP. Secara internal, ini menciptakan titik akhir yang diperlukan untuk mengekspos pod dengan nama DNS. Definisi statefulset mencakup referensi ke layanan tanpa kepala, tetapi Anda harus membuatnya secara terpisah.

Apa manfaat Statefulset?

Kubernetes Statefulsets memberikan dua keunggulan utama (untuk aplikasi stateful) daripada penyebaran: identitas stabil dari polong dan kemampuan untuk mengikuti pesanan penyebaran spesifik. Identitas yang stabil berarti identitas persisten dalam kasus ini.

Apa keuntungan dari Statefulset?

Statefulsets memungkinkan kami untuk menggunakan aplikasi stateful dan aplikasi berkerumun. Mereka menyimpan data ke penyimpanan yang persisten, seperti disk komputasi mesin persisten. Mereka cocok untuk menggunakan kafka, mysql, redis, zookeeper, dan aplikasi lainnya (membutuhkan identitas unik, persisten dan nama host yang stabil).

Apa perbedaan antara Daemonset dan Statefulset?

Statefulsets digunakan untuk aplikasi stateful, setiap replika pod akan memiliki keadaan sendiri, dan akan menggunakan volume sendiri. Daemonset adalah pengontrol yang mirip dengan replika yang memastikan bahwa pod berjalan pada semua node dari cluster.

Apa perbedaan antara statefulset dan set replika?

Dalam penempatan, replika semuanya berbagi volume dan PVC, sedangkan dalam statefulset setiap pod memiliki volume sendiri dan PVC.

Apakah Kubernet baik untuk aplikasi stateful?

Kubernetes menyediakan mekanisme yang kuat untuk menggunakan aplikasi stateful - terutama pengontrol statefulset dan daemonset. Aplikasi stateful harus memiliki akses ke penyimpanan persisten. Di Kubernetes Anda dapat mengalokasikan penyimpanan persisten secara manual atau otomatis.

Mengapa Stateless Lebih Baik Daripada Statah?

Sistem stateless mengirimkan permintaan ke server dan menyampaikan respons (atau negara) kembali tanpa menyimpan informasi apa pun. Di sisi lain, sistem stateful mengharapkan respons, melacak informasi, dan mengirimkan kembali permintaan jika tidak ada tanggapan yang diterima.

Apakah dll adalah statefulset?

Kami sekarang dapat menggunakan cluster ETCD, yang akan menjadi statefulset dengan 3 replika dan dua layanan, satu untuk komunikasi rekan internal antara contoh sebagai layanan tanpa kepala dan lainnya untuk mengakses cluster secara eksternal melalui API.

Apa perbedaan antara statefulset dan klaim volume persisten?

Volume persisten dan klaim volume persisten

Menurut definisi, statefulset adalah pengguna volume persisten yang paling sering karena mereka membutuhkan penyimpanan permanen untuk pod mereka. Klaim volume persisten adalah permintaan untuk menggunakan volume yang persisten.

Bagaimana cara menjalankan statefulset di kubernetes?

Anda perlu menggunakan dua jendela terminal. Di terminal pertama, gunakan Kubectl untuk menonton penciptaan pod StateFulset. Di terminal kedua, gunakan Kubectl berlaku untuk membuat layanan tanpa kepala dan statefulset yang didefinisikan di web.yaml . Perintah di atas membuat dua polong, masing -masing menjalankan server web nginx.

Bisakah Kubernetes berjalan tanpa dll?

Kubernetes adalah sistem terdistribusi, sehingga membutuhkan penyimpanan data terdistribusi seperti ETCD.

Bisakah kita menghapus Statefulset?

Anda dapat menghapus statefulset dengan cara yang sama Anda menghapus sumber daya lain di Kubernetes: Gunakan perintah hapus Kubectl, dan tentukan statefulset baik dengan file atau dengan nama. Anda mungkin perlu menghapus layanan tanpa kepala terkait secara terpisah setelah statefulset itu sendiri dihapus.

Mengapa statefulset membutuhkan nama prajurit?

Jenis Layanan: Versi Statefulset: Field Apps/V1: ServiceName <rangkaian> Deskripsi: ServiceName adalah nama layanan yang mengatur statefulset ini. Layanan ini harus ada sebelum statefulset, dan bertanggung jawab atas identitas jaringan set.

Apa perbedaan antara aplikasi stateful dan stateless?

Perbedaan utama antara aplikasi stateful dan stateless adalah bahwa aplikasi tanpa kewarganegaraan tidak "menyimpan" data sedangkan aplikasi stateful memerlukan penyimpanan dukungan. Aplikasi stateful seperti database Cassandra, MongoDB dan MySQL semuanya memerlukan beberapa jenis penyimpanan persisten yang akan bertahan hidup restart layanan.

Apa perbedaan antara aplikasi stateful dan stateless di Kubernetes?

Data tersimpan: Jika server web menyimpan data dengan cara backend dan menggunakannya untuk mengidentifikasi pengguna sebagai klien yang selalu terhubung, layanan ini stateful. Saat berada di Stateless, server tidak menyimpan data, tetapi dalam database untuk memverifikasi pengguna/klien kapan pun perlu terhubung.

Apa perbedaan antara Daemonset dan Statefulset?

Statefulsets digunakan untuk aplikasi stateful, setiap replika pod akan memiliki keadaan sendiri, dan akan menggunakan volume sendiri. Daemonset adalah pengontrol yang mirip dengan replika yang memastikan bahwa pod berjalan pada semua node dari cluster.

Apa perbedaan antara statefulset dan volume persisten di Kubernetes?

Diperlukan penyimpanan persisten untuk mengaktifkan aplikasi untuk menyimpan status dan data di restart. Statefulsets berfungsi sebagai pengontrol, tetapi mereka tidak membuat replikasi - mereka membuat pod bernama unik, menurut pola yang ditentukan.

Bagaimana Anda menggunakan Statefulset di Kubernetes?

Untuk membuat sumber daya Statefulset, gunakan perintah Kubectl Apply. Perintah Kubectl Apply menggunakan file manifes untuk membuat, memperbarui, dan menghapus sumber daya di cluster Anda. Ini adalah metode deklaratif konfigurasi objek.

Apa perbedaan antara pods stateful dan stateless?

StateFulset adalah pengontrol Kubernetes yang mengelola banyak polong yang memiliki identitas unik, dan tidak dapat dipertukarkan (tidak seperti penyebaran Kubernet biasa, di mana pod tidak memiliki kewarganegaraan dan dapat dihancurkan dan diciptakan kembali sesering yang diperlukan). Dalam statefulset, setiap pod memiliki ID yang gigih dan unik.

Apakah dll adalah statefulset?

Kami sekarang dapat menggunakan cluster ETCD, yang akan menjadi statefulset dengan 3 replika dan dua layanan, satu untuk komunikasi rekan internal antara contoh sebagai layanan tanpa kepala dan lainnya untuk mengakses cluster secara eksternal melalui API.

Apa perbedaan antara set replika dan statefulset?

Replicaset: Statefulset juga merupakan pengontrol tetapi tidak seperti penyebaran, itu tidak membuat replika dengan sendirinya membuat pod dengan konvensi penamaan yang unik. Ini mengelola penyebaran dan penskalaan satu set pod, dan memberikan jaminan tentang pemesanan dan keunikan pod ini.

Mengapa statefulset membutuhkan nama prajurit?

Jenis Layanan: Versi Statefulset: Field Apps/V1: ServiceName <rangkaian> Deskripsi: ServiceName adalah nama layanan yang mengatur statefulset ini. Layanan ini harus ada sebelum statefulset, dan bertanggung jawab atas identitas jaringan set.

Apa perbedaan antara statefulset dan klaim volume persisten?

Volume persisten dan klaim volume persisten

Menurut definisi, statefulset adalah pengguna volume persisten yang paling sering karena mereka membutuhkan penyimpanan permanen untuk pod mereka. Klaim volume persisten adalah permintaan untuk menggunakan volume yang persisten.

Apa perbedaan antara aplikasi stateful dan stateless di Kubernetes?

Data tersimpan: Jika server web menyimpan data dengan cara backend dan menggunakannya untuk mengidentifikasi pengguna sebagai klien yang selalu terhubung, layanan ini stateful. Saat berada di Stateless, server tidak menyimpan data, tetapi dalam database untuk memverifikasi pengguna/klien kapan pun perlu terhubung.

Persyaratan dalam penyedia modul meta-argumen
Apa argumen meta di terraform?Bagaimana Anda mendefinisikan penyedia dalam modul terraform?Apa itu argumen meta?Apa itu Meta Argumen Perilaku Penyeba...
Bagaimana cara menginstal blackduck di mac?
Bagaimana cara memasang blackduck lokal?Apa pengguna default untuk Blackduck?Cara Mengkonfigurasi Blackduck di Jenkins?Bagaimana cara kerja perangkat...
Izin apa yang diperlukan untuk menggunakan pelepasan?
Apa perbedaan antara penyebaran dan pelepasan?Bagaimana cara memberikan izin kepada semua saluran pipa?Bagaimana cara mengatur izin di devops?Apa per...